建筑给排水系统节能优化设计在智能住宅小区的应用  被引量:1

摘  要:随着智能化技术的快速发展,智能住宅小区已经成为现代城市建设的重要组成部分。给排水系统作为智能住宅小区的重要基础设施之一,其节能优化设计对于提高小区的整体能效和降低能耗具有重要意义。文章将从建筑给排水系统节能优化的角度出发,探讨其在智能住宅小区中的应用,并提出相应的优化措施,旨在降低能耗、提高用水效率,为智能住宅小区的可持续发展做出贡献。With the rapid development of intelligent technology,intelligent residential communities have become an important component of modern urban construction.As one of the important infrastructure of intelligent residential communities,the energysaving optimization design of the water supply and drainage system is of great significance for improving the overall energy efficiency and reducing energy consumption of the community.The article will start from the perspective of energy-saving optimization of building water supply and drainage systems,explore their application in intelligent residential communities,and propose corresponding optimization measures,aiming to reduce energy consumption,improve water efficiency,and contribute to the sustainable development of intelligent residential communities.
